by RonaldDumsfeld
I'm using a Ultralite Hybrid on a i7-920/ASUS P6T Deluxe 2 under Vista 64 bit which is pretty similar your rig and it's behaving flawlessly atm.

So I don't think its the UL.

If you navigate to Device Manager via the Control panel you should see the MOTU drivers (ASIO, WDM and MIDI) in 'sound, video and game controllers'. Do you?

If you look in 'programs and features' all you will see is 'MOTU Firewire USB installer for 64 bit windows'. Do you?

The cuemix executable should be in > program files(X86) > MOTU > Audio. Is it?

The Audio Console should be in 'program files > MOTU > audio. Is it?

You should be using the latest driver install package 64fw-3.7.39083 dated 10.3.2010. Are you?

Start your PC (with drivers installed ofc) and leave the UL switched OFF. Navigate to Control Panel > Hardware & Sound > Sound. You should NOT see any MOTU entries in either 'playback' or 'Recording' at this point. Turn ON the UL. Wait a few moments and you should see all your MOTU inputs and outputs appear. Do you?
